How The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response Actually Works

To understand how the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response functions, it helps to start with everyday responsibilities. Deputies handle patrols, traffic enforcement, and visible presence in towns and rural areas across the county. They also respond to calls involving safety, disputes, and incidents that require immediate attention, coordinating with dispatch and other agencies as needed. Many interactions never make headlines, but they form the foundation of public confidence. By maintaining consistent coverage and clear protocols, the office ensures that resources are directed where they are most needed.

When an emergency does occur, the process typically begins with a call to a centralized dispatch center, which routes the request to available deputies. The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response emphasizes communication, accurate information gathering, and appropriate coordination with fire, medical, or other specialized teams. For example, if a severe weather event affects multiple neighborhoods, the office might issue timely updates, direct residents to safe locations, and work with partners on road closures or evacuations. Technology plays a role here, from radio systems to digital mapping, but the human element remains central, with trained professionals making quick, careful decisions. Even in less dramatic situations, such as helping a lost child or connecting a vulnerable resident with social services, the focus is on steady support and clear follow-through.

Common Questions People Have About The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response

Many residents wonder how to contact the sheriff’s office outside of typical hours and what to expect during after-hours calls. The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response generally provides information on non-emergency lines, dispatch contacts, and situations that truly require immediate action versus issues better handled during regular business hours. Understanding the difference can reduce frustration and ensure that urgent needs reach the right responders quickly. Clear guidance on when to call 911, when to use non-emergency numbers, and what information to provide helps both the public and deputies act efficiently.

Another common question involves transparency and public oversight, such as how residents can access basic records, incident reports, or policy information. The office often explains its processes through official channels, including website updates, community meetings, and printed materials. By outlining complaint procedures, use-of-force policies, and training standards, the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response aims to build trust through openness. While not every detail can be shared due to legal or investigative constraints, the overall goal is to make procedures understandable and accessible to county residents.

Things People Often Misunderstand

One widespread misconception is that a sheriff’s office can prevent every crime or emergency, rather than focusing on response, investigation, and public safety coordination. The reality is more nuanced, and The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response works to clarify what the office can and cannot do through community education. Understanding the boundaries of authority, jurisdiction, and available tools helps people use services more effectively and avoid misplaced assumptions.

Another misunderstanding involves the scope of services, such as thinking the office handles only criminal matters, when in fact it often assists with missing persons, medical coordination, disaster support, and interagency communication. By explaining these roles in plain language, the Terry County Sheriff Office: Your Trusted Source for Emergency Response builds more accurate expectations. Correcting these myths does not just reduce confusion; it strengthens long-term trust and encourages residents to reach out when real needs arise.
